Semiconductors comprising a single element are called elemental semiconductors, including the famous semiconductor material Silicon. On the other hand, semiconductors made up of two or more compounds are called compound semiconductors, and are used in semiconductor lasers, lightemitting diodes, etc.

A. STARTING MATERIAL Silicon is one of nature''s most useful elements. Silicon is the material most commonly used for the manufacturing of semiconductors. Silicon, as a pure chemical element, is not found free in nature. It exists primarily in compound form with other chemical elements. In all of its various

The is from a stone (lithographic limestone) or a metal plate with a smooth surface. It was invented in 1796 by German author and actor Alois Senefelder as a cheap method of publishing theatrical works. Lithography can be used to print text or artwork onto paper or other suitable material.

A semiconductor is a type of material that is valued for its electrical properties. Semiconductor materials aren''t exactly a conductor such as gold or a insulator such as glass but fall somewhere inbetween. They are often made from silicon with controlled impurities added to change the properties of the material for different applications.

Limited edition lithographs by William Tolliver. Lithography was invented by Aloys Senefelder, and the Bavarian limestone he used is still considered the best material for art . Lithography is based on the antipathy of oil and water. A drawing is made in reverse on the ground (flat) surface of the stone with a crayon or ink that contains soap or grease.
